048-2 Wyo. Code R. §§ 2-13 - [Effective 9/26/2024] IOP Service Standards

(a) IOP services must:
(i) Consist of nine (9) hours per week of structured clinical treatment programming for adults and six (6) hours per week of structured clinical treatment programming for adolescents, except while the client is being transitioned into a lower level of care;
(ii) Be provided three (3) times a week with no more than three (3) days between clinical services, excluding holidays;
(iii) Vary in intensity and duration based on ASAM Criteria and the SAMHSA TIP 47;
(iv) Be available within two (2) weeks of the initial clinical assessment unless the provider has no capacity to provide the service or the client is not able to begin the program. If the provider has no capacity to provide the service within two (2) weeks, engagement services or referral to another provider with the capacity shall be provided; and
(v) Address the client's needs for psychiatric and medical services through consultation and referral arrangements.
(b) The clinical staff person responsible for treatment shall reassess the client's level of care using ASAM criteria a minimum of one (1) time per month, or whenever the client's condition changes significantly.
